HITLER'S AIMS AND ACTIONS
Easy to blame Hitler for starting the war:
Hitler's aims were aggressive, and were openly stated in his book "Mein Kampf" in 1924:
1. destroy the Treaty of Versailles
2. Create a Greater Germany (a country of all the Germans)
3. Lebensraum (living space) to conquer land for Germany in Eastern Europe
Once he came to power, Hitler started doing exactly what he had said he would do:
- 1935
~ rearmament
- 1936
~ remilitarisation of the Rhineland
- 1938
~ anschluss with Austria
~ annexation of the Sudetenland
- 1939
~ invasion of Czechoslovakia
~ invasion of Poland
HITLER'S ACTIONS TO 1939
1. 1933: LON
- Hitler leaves the LON
2. 1934: Austria
- Hitler tries to take power in Austria
- Austrian Nazis murder the chancellor, Dolfuss
- Italy moves its army to the border
.: Hitler backs down
3. 1935: Saar
- as planned in the Treaty of Versailles (Saar given to France for 15 years)
~ people of Saar vote to return to Germany
4. 1935: Rearmament
- Hitler increases the size of German army to half a million members
- Britain, France and Italy do nothing
5. 1935: Anglo-German Naval Treaty
- Britain signs an agreement to allow Germany a navy one-third of the size of Britain's
.: helps Germany break the Treaty of Versailles
6. 1936: Rhineland
- German troops re-occupy the Rhineland
- given orders to retreat if France offers any resistance
- France does nothing
7. 1936: Guernica
- German bombers helping the Fascists in the Spanish Civil War
- Hitler tests his armed forces -- German bombers bomb the Spanish town of Guernica
.: civilians in Britain and France are frightened
8. 1937: Anti-Comintern Pact
- Alliance of Germany, Japan and Italy against communism
9. 1938: Anschluss
- Hitler occupies Austria
~ encourages he Austrian Nazis to demand a union with Germany
~ invades when the Austrian chancellor announces a vote to see what Austrians want
~ after German invasion, 99% of Austrians vot "Ja"
- Britain and France do nothing
10. 1938: Sudetenland
- Hitler bullies France and Britain into giving him the Sudetenland
11. 1939: Czechoslovakia
- Hitler invades Czechoslovakia and takes control
12. 1939: Poland
- Hitler invades Poland and provokes World War II
